どちらの副作用のほうが大きいか?
意図しないstd::moveがない=だけのmoveコンストラクタが呼ばれる場合
とコピーコンストラクトと使い方に差がある
という弊害とconstなのにmove(コンストなのに所有権を失うというコンストとは違う動作が行われる)である という もとからconst には前コンスト 後コンストの問題はあるが 同じような弊害を生むのではないか?
難しいけど ごめんなさい。
Permalink | 記事への反応(0) | 12:27
ツイートシェア